How to conjugate dramatizar in Subjunctive Future in Spanish

dramatizar
to dramatize
regular verb

Dramatizar means to dramatize or dramatise, often referring to the act of portraying or emphasizing emotions, events, or stories in a theatrical or exaggerated manner.

How to conjugate dramatizar in Subjunctive Future

El Futuro de Subjuntivo - used to speak about hypothetical situaciones y acciones/eventos que pueden ocurrir en el futuro

Subjunctive Future Conjugations

PronounConjugation
Yo
dramatizare
dramatizaras
Él / Ella / Usted
dramatizara
Nosotros / Nosotras
dramatizaremos
Vosotros / Vosotras
dramatizareis
Ellos / Ellas / Ustedes
dramatizaran
